| Local name | Banafsha |
| Botanical name | Viola serpens |
| Family | Violaceae |
| Description and uses | It is an erect annual herb, flowers white or pale-violet. Capsule ellipsoid. The best season of flowering and fruiting is May-July.  It is common in moist slopes, in Tirthan valley at an altitude of 2000-3600m. The Herb is diaphoretic and antipyretic; Flowers are used to treat cough, sore throat, kidney diseases, Liver disorders and infantile affection. Locally the decoction of herb is given in cough and cold. |
